The Enduring Appeal of Monochrome Decor
A black and white theme offers a perfect canvas to build upon. It can be minimalist and modern or classic and opulent, depending on the textures and accessories you choose. Think of crisp white tablecloths with bold black runners, or perhaps a striking striped or checkered pattern. This high-contrast look makes other colors pop, so your floral arrangements, dinnerware, and other decorative elements will stand out even more. It’s a design choice that signals intentionality and style.
Creating Visual Interest with Patterns
While solid colors are classic, incorporating patterns can add depth and personality to your tablescape. A subtle damask print, bold geometric shapes, or classic gingham can all work beautifully within a black and white framework. The key is to balance the patterns so they don't overwhelm the space. For example, if you choose a patterned tablecloth, opt for solid-colored napkins and centerpieces to maintain a cohesive look.
Staging a Stylish Event Without Breaking the Bank
One of the best aspects of this theme is its accessibility. You don’t need to spend a fortune to achieve a high-end look. You can find beautiful and affordable options online, at rental companies, or even by getting creative with DIY projects. The focus is on the thoughtful combination of elements rather than the price tag of each individual item. A simple white cloth paired with a black satin runner can look just as stunning as a more expensive, custom-designed piece.
